How to find who is the senator of your state?

·  Open a web browser and navigate to Senate.gov.

  • Hover over "Senators" on the left menu and click on "State" from the dropdown list.
  • Locate your state either by clicking on the map or finding it listed at the top right.
  • Select your state from the list (e.g., Washington).
  • View the information to find out who the current senators are for your state.

How to find your US representative:

  1. Visit House.gov in your web browser.
  2. Enter your zip code in the upper right corner and click Look Up.
  3. Enter your address to locate your U.S. Representative.
  4. Click 'Find your representative by address' after entering your address.
  5. Now you can see your US representative.

43) Who is the Governor of your state now?

These answers will vary. The answer depends on where you live.
If you live in the District of Columbia you should answer that D.C. does not have a Governor.

to find out who the governor of your state is:

  • Use USA. gov website
  • Click "The US and its government" in the menu
  • Scroll down and select "State and Local Government"
  • Click on "State governors"
  • Choose your state from the menu
  • Click "Go" to find the governor of your state

Native American Tribes:
▪ Cherokee ▪ Navajo ▪ Sioux ▪ Chippewa ▪ Choctaw ▪ Pueblo ▪ Apache ▪ Iroquois ▪ Creek ▪ Blackfeet ▪ Seminole ▪ Cheyenne ▪ Arawak ▪ Shawnee ▪ Mohegan ▪ Huron ▪ Oneida ▪ Lakota ▪ Crow ▪ Teton ▪ Hopi ▪ Inuit
There were 13 original states. You need to remember 3:
▪ New Hampshire ▪ Massachusetts ▪ Rhode Island ▪ Connecticut ▪ New York ▪ New Jersey ▪ Pennsylvania ▪ Delaware ▪ Maryland ▪ Virginia ▪ North Carolina ▪ South Carolina ▪ Georgia
